Artist 

Lu Shan

  • Special Professor in Higher Education Institutions.
  • Independent artist.
  • Creator of "Jinling's 108 Sceneries".
  • Researcher at the Central Academy of Fine Arts, Li Tiesheng Studio.
  • Special calligrapher for Jiangsu Provincial Academy of Chinese Painting.
  • Special painter for Nanjing Academy of Calligraphy and Painting.

 

Lu Shan, a luminary in the world of Chinese art, has carved a niche for himself with his unique approach to painting and academic research. Residing in Nanjing, he has dedicated his life to the exploration of painting and the academic study of artistic principles. His endeavors aim to establish a new order of Eastern aesthetics, where thought and form harmoniously merge.

His educational journey is as illustrious as his career. Lu Shan graduated from Suzhou Arts and Crafts Institute, Nanjing Art Institute, and pursued his master's studies at the Tsinghua Academy of Fine Arts, Li Tiesheng Landscape Studio. In the same year, he began teaching at the Nanjing Art Institute.

Among his notable works are "Dialogue with Nature", "Rain Flower Stone Series", and "Winter on the Banks of Qinhuai River". His magnum opus, "Jinling's 108 Sceneries", which took years to complete, garnered widespread attention and was featured by over 50 media outlets, including Yangzi Evening News, Jiangsu TV, Study Xi Strong Nation, CCTV Network, and Xinhua Network.

Lu Shan's exhibitions are a testament to his artistic prowess:

2019: "Half Made by Heaven, Half Made by Man - Lu Shan's Sketches of Jinling's 108 Sceneries" at Jinling Art Museum.

2017: "Phoenix Jiangsu New Artist Nomination Solo Exhibition - Natural Archaeological Painting Exhibition" in Nanjing's Object Art Space.

2015: "Dialogue with Nature - Lu Shan's New Ink Academic Solo Exhibition" at Shandong Weihai Ziyun Pavilion Art Museum.

His works have graced the 11th National Art Exhibition and were nominated for the 12th National Art Exhibition. He also received an excellence award at the First Lin Sanzhi Calligraphy Exhibition. Many of his masterpieces have found homes in art museums and private collections, further cementing his legacy in the annals of Chinese art.

Artwork

月色 Moonlight 

We are delighted to present "月色," a captivating painting that captures the ethereal beauty of Mount Lu under the moonlight. Translated to "Moonlight Over Mount Lu" in English, the name serves as a poetic and cultural guide to this extraordinary work of art.

Style and Technique:

The artist employs the traditional "shuǐmò huà" technique, using varying concentrations of ink on Xuan paper to create a range of tones and textures. The painting is executed in black and white, a choice that adds a timeless, contemplative quality to the piece.

Story and Symbolism:

  • The central focus of the painting is a cloud, portrayed in a simple yet elegant style. The cloud symbolizes the ever-changing yet eternal nature of life, while the moon, though not explicitly shown, is implied through the painting's name and adds a touch of tranquility and serenity.
  • The monochrome color palette complements the overall aesthetic of the space, emphasizing clean lines and contemporary design.

The Significance of the Name:

The name "月色" or "Moonlight Over Mount Lu" is deeply significant. Mount Lu is one of China's most famous mountains, often romanticized in Chinese literature and art. The term "月色" refers to the moonlight, a symbol of beauty and tranquility in Chinese culture. By choosing this name, the artist invites the viewer to not only appreciate the natural beauty of the scene but also to ponder the virtues of tranquility and beauty that the moonlight represents.
